What Questions Should I Ask About Inpatient Drug and Alcohol Rehabilitation in Kidder, Missouri?

To make sure that you have the most ideal outcome from the time you spend in an inpatient alcohol and drug treatment program, there are certain questions that you may want to ask. The answers you get will assist you in deciding which facility has the most ideal service options for your particular alcohol and drug abuse problem and drug and alcohol addiction.

These questions include:

1. Is the Program Specific?

Inquire if the Kidder center is meant for specific populations and people. This is because there are some extremely specialized inpatient drug and alcohol rehab programs for women, LGBTQ+ individuals, men, young individuals, teens, and the elderly - among many others. Other centers, however, may have a more diverse population of clients.

If there are special needs because of your identity and the fact that you relate to a particular group, you may find greater success attending a rehabilitation facility that caters to that particular demographic.

2. Which Addictions Does It Treat?

In case you are addicted to heroin, you may recover faster if you take part in a program that specifically addresses this type of substance abuse and drug addiction. This is because there are different types of addictive, mind-altering, and intoxicating substances and each requires a specific kind of rehabilitation.

3. How are The Accommodations?

Although accommodations might not be as crucial as the type of rehabilitation you will benefit from, it might still be quite important. This is because you may not want to experience discomfort with the environment you live in on top of the discomfort arising from your drug addiction treatment.

In many cases, inpatient drug and alcohol treatment in Kidder, MO. might last more than than a few months. Therefore, you should ensure that the accommodations at the program you choose can take care of all your needs and that your environment will feel positive and foster your recovery.

In a luxury inpatient center, for instance, you may benefit from resort-like preferences and accommodations. These facilities also provide a number of different amenities and services which can make it easier for you to overcome your drug and alcohol abuse and drug and alcohol addiction.
